OAKLAND OPENS NEW ISURP OFFICE

Oakland Corporation is pleased to announce the opening of a new 3,600 square-foot office within Iowa State University Research Park. Oakland Corporation’s main office will remain in Story City, while the new ISURP branch will house additional staff and provide a collaborative space to be used for software development, training, and internships, among other projects.

In September of 2019, Oakland made the decision to add a satellite office in Ames, Iowa, and found ISURP to be a great fit: not only for its robust facilities, but also for the innovative community that it harbors. Iowa State Research Park is home to more than 90 companies, including offices for AgLeader, Boehringer Ingelheim, John Deere, Kent, Stine, Vermeer, and Workiva.

Iowa State University is well-known for both its Agriculture and Technology colleges, and we at Oakland look forward to growing into our new location and working with the University to create opportunities for talented students, as well as new Oakland employees, as we continue to innovate our agribusiness accounting platform.

About Iowa State University Research Park

Iowa State University Research Park (ISURP)

The Iowa State University Research Park (ISURP) is a growing technology community and incubator for new and expanding businesses, providing access to the vast array of resources available at Iowa State University: from talent pipeline management, to specialized equipment, to access to the research infrastructure. ISURP is a 400+ acre development serving an upwards of 90 tenant companies, with more than 800,000 square feet of developed building space.

The statewide impact from companies with strong ties to ISURP cannot be overstated; five companies that started at ISURP have gone public and multiple others have enjoyed successful liquidity events. The current tenant roster boasts world headquarters locations for two publicly traded companies and major research and development facilities for 10 others.
